Finding Legitimate Online Pharmacies

Verify the pharmacy’s license. Check their website for a valid license number and state registration. Confirm this information through the relevant state board of pharmacy.

Look for verified accreditation. Legitimate online pharmacies often display seals from organizations like the Verified Internet Pharmacy Practice Sites (VIPPS) program or the National Association of Boards of Pharmacy (NABP). These accreditations signify adherence to specific standards.

Examine their contact information. A legitimate pharmacy will provide a physical address, phone number, and email address. Avoid sites lacking clear contact details.

Scrutinize their security measures. Check for HTTPS encryption (the padlock icon in your browser’s address bar). This ensures your personal and financial data is protected during transactions.

Read customer reviews. Independent review sites offer valuable insight into the pharmacy’s service quality and reliability. Be wary of overwhelmingly positive reviews that may appear fabricated.

Beware of suspiciously low prices. Extremely low prices often indicate counterfeit or substandard medications. A reasonable price is a good indicator of legitimacy.

Understand their return policy. Reputable pharmacies have a clear return policy for defective or damaged medications. This indicates their commitment to customer satisfaction.

Consult your doctor. Always discuss online pharmacy options with your doctor before ordering medications. They can provide guidance and ensure your safety.

Report suspicious activity. If you encounter a potentially fraudulent online pharmacy, report it to your local authorities and relevant regulatory bodies. This helps protect others from similar scams.

Identifying Potential Scams and Counterfeit Drugs

Check the website’s security features. Look for a padlock icon in the URL bar and ensure the site uses HTTPS. Legitimate pharmacies prioritize security.

Website Red Flags

Avoid websites with poor grammar, unprofessional design, or missing contact information. Be wary of unbelievably low prices; significantly discounted medications often signal counterfeits.

Scrutinize testimonials. Generic or suspiciously similar testimonials raise concerns. Check for independent verification of customer reviews.

Beware of unsolicited emails or text messages offering cheap medications. Legitimate pharmacies rarely engage in such aggressive advertising practices.

Medication Verification

Inspect the packaging carefully. Look for inconsistencies in printing, unusual coloring, or missing information. Counterfeit drugs frequently display poor quality packaging.

Verify the manufacturer’s information. Compare the details on the packaging with the manufacturer’s official website. Discrepancies could indicate a fake product.

Consult your doctor or pharmacist. They can provide valuable guidance on identifying legitimate medications and help you avoid potentially harmful products.

Check your insurance plan’s formulary. This document lists covered medications and their cost-sharing levels (copays, coinsurance). Many plans require pre-authorization for Cialis, so confirm this requirement and begin the process well in advance.

Consider generic alternatives. Tadalafil, the generic version of Cialis, is often significantly cheaper and may be covered at a lower cost-sharing level. Ask your doctor if a generic is appropriate for you.

Explore manufacturer coupons and savings programs. Lilly, the maker of Cialis, and other pharmaceutical companies offer assistance programs that can reduce out-of-pocket expenses. Check their websites for eligibility requirements and application processes.

Negotiate with your pharmacy. Pharmacies sometimes have flexibility in pricing, especially with higher-cost medications. Explain your financial constraints and inquire about possible discounts or payment plans.

Compare insurance plans. If you have a choice of health insurance plans, compare their formularies and coverage for Cialis or Tadalafil before enrolling. Pay close attention to the total cost, including premiums and out-of-pocket expenses.
